#a54d1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a54d1c is composed of 64.7% red, 30.2%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.3% magenta, 83%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 21.5 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 37.8%. #a54d1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9a38 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#a54d1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a54d1c has RGB values of R:165, G:77,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.83,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10833180.

Shades and Tints of #a54d1c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0702 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a54d1c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#62605f is the less saturated color, while #bb4706 is the most saturated one.
